Description

"Fabric of America" is an inspiring story of love, resilience, and the pursuit of the American Dream. Set against the backdrop of 1928 Vienna, Andre and Olivia fall in love while dancing to the enchanting melodies of Johann Strauss' The Blue Danube Waltz. Their journey leads them to America, where they build a life together, overcoming numerous obstacles along the way.

Determined to make a difference, Andre faces countless challenges as he opens a knitting factory in a small North Carolina town. Eventually, his factory becomes the community's cornerstone, prospering for over fifty years. Meanwhile, Olivia raises three sons before embarking on her own remarkable journey. At age 59, she attends college and goes on to become the town's first female mayor, courageously tackling issues related to illiteracy, disability, and poverty.

"Fabric of America" is a heartfelt tale that celebrates the immigrant experience and highlights the countless success stories that have woven together to create the diverse tapestry of America.

Author Bio

Bob Farina, a native New Yorker and St. John's University graduate, boasts an impressive career spanning over four decades. After a successful 30-year stint as a corporate executive at Bloomingdales Department Store, Bob went on to serve as COO of Hart Systems for a decade. In 2006, he relocated to Charleston, SC, and now works as a real estate professional with Dunes Properties, catering to the greater Charleston area.

Bob and his wife, Mary Ann, make their home on Daniel Island in Charleston. A passionate golfer, Bob enjoys playing on Charleston's many exceptional courses.

Fabric of America marks Bob's third novel, following his earlier works, The Donut and the Hole and Fateful Outcomes. Additionally, his memoir, I Didn't Always Like Calamari, can be found alongside his novels on most eBook platforms.
